Diarra's Group's story

This group, created in February 2014, is composed of very energetic women with ties of solidarity who are active mainly in commerce and in raising livestock.

DIARRA, who is standing at the right in the photo with a hand raised, is 62 years old, married, and the mother of four. She is active in fattening livestock. It is a business she started a year ago.

With her loan, she intends to purchase 5 sheep to fatten and resell after five months. The rest of the loan will be used to purchase some fodder. With the profits she is going to earn, she envisions meeting the needs of her children.
